Rizwan Koita

Co-Founder

Rizwan Koita's LinkedIn

Passion for building strong businesses which leverage emerging technologies and business process innovation, and have meaningful social impact.

Rizwan Koita is the co-founder & CEO of CitiusTech since 2005. CitiusTech is a global leader in healthcare technology with deep expertise in product engineering, interoperability and analytics. CitiusTech has received numerous awards and recognitions including Most Innovative Tech Company of the Year 2015 (American Business Awards), Great Place to Work Award 2012-2019, and Forbes Hidden Gems. CitiusTech has over 4,000 healthcare technology professionals worldwide and revenues of over USD 200 Million. In 2019, CitiusTech was valued at over USD 1.0 Billion - making it one of the very few companies globally that achieved Unicorns status with no external funding!

Prior to CitiusTech, Rizwan was the co-founder & CEO of TransWorks (now Minacs). Founded in 1999, TransWorks was one of the first BPO organization in India. It was acquired by Aditya Birla Group, USD 40 Billion conglomerate. Minacs today has over 20,000 professionals globally. Prior to TransWorks, Rizwan was a management consultant with McKinsey & Co.

Rizwan received IIT Bombay's Distinguished Alumni Award (DAA) 2019. Rizwan won the EY Entrepreneur of the Year Award 2013 and the Young Achievers Award for Business 2002 of the Indo-American Society. Rizwan has a Bachelors Degree in Electrical Engineering from IIT Bombay & a Masters Degree in EE/Computer Science from MIT - ranked at the top in both programs.

Jagdish Moorjani

Co-Founder

Jagdish Moorjani's LinkedIn

Jagdish Moorjani has spent over two decades across various leadership roles in technology and business process outsourcing. As the Chief Operating Officer of CitiusTech, Mr. Moorjani is responsible for project quality and delivery for all CitiusTech clients worldwide. He plays a key role in Quality Assurance and competency development initiatives directed towards client engagement, satisfaction and confidentiality. Before CitiusTech, Mr. Moorjani co-founded TransWorks, where he was responsible for global operations, finance, infrastructure, commercial and legal. He led many key initiatives at TransWorks, including its first COPC certification, making TransWorks the first company in the world to be certified with COPC 3.2. Mr. Moorjani holds a Bachelor’s degree in Engineering from the Indian Institute of Technology (IIT). He also has a degree in Law from the University of Bombay, specializing in commercial and tax law.
